Galatasaray's experienced star Ilkay Gundogan, in his statements to Fanatik, spoke about his transfer process to the yellow-red club and his national team choice. The successful player made a very striking confession.
''SIGNINGS ACCELERATED WHEN SANE ARRIVED''
Stating that he received different offers from Turkey during the period when he had a 1-year contract with Manchester City, Ilkay Gundogan explained that his transfer to Galatasaray developed very quickly, saying, "While I was at the camp in America, Leroy Sane came to visit me and said he had signed for Galatasaray. His decision significantly accelerated my transfer process. One afternoon, I discussed the details with Okan Buruk via FaceTime. The next morning, I was on a plane to Galatasaray."
REASON FOR NOT CHOOSING TURKEY
Referring to his national team choice process, Ilkay explained the reason behind his decision with the words, "I was born and raised in Germany. I chose the German National Team because they were much more serious. When Germany called me to the senior national team squad, officials from Turkey called me for the U21 trials. I was not called directly to the team, but to the trials. Germany had directly called me to the senior national team. That's why I chose the German National Team. I love both countries very much. I was born and raised in Germany. But I love my Turkishness and my origins very much."
SEASON PERFORMANCE
Last season, Ilkay Gundogan played 38 matches in all competitions for the yellow-red team, recording a performance of 2 goals and 5 assists in these matches.
